Choosing high-quality scripts and utilities virtual assistant is not always an easy task. There are many factors to consider, and it can be challenging to know where to start. However, by keeping a few key points in mind, you can be sure to choose a script and utilities virtual assistant that will meet your needs and deliver high-quality software.
First, it is vital to consider the experience of the script and utilities developer virtual assistant. A script software developer virtual assistant with several years of experience is likely to be more reliable and produce better results than a new or inexperienced developer. Second, it is also essential to check the reviews and testimonials of previous clients. It will give you an idea of the quality of work the scripts and utilities virtual assistant can deliver.
Finally, communicate your needs and expectations clearly to the scripts and utilities virtual assistant before work begins. It will help to ensure that you are both on the same page and that the final product meets your standards.
